The Nature Cure Cook Book And ABC Of Natural Dietetics is a comprehensive guide to natural and healthy eating written by Anna Lindlahr. The book is divided into two parts, with the first part focusing on the principles of natural dietetics and the second part providing a variety of recipes for healthy meals.In the first part of the book, Lindlahr explains the importance of eating natural, unprocessed foods and the benefits of a plant-based diet. She also discusses the harmful effects of refined sugars and processed foods on the body and the benefits of eating whole, natural foods.The second part of the book provides a wide range of recipes for healthy and delicious meals, including soups, salads, entrees, and desserts. The recipes use natural, whole ingredients and are designed to be easy to prepare and nutritious.Overall, The Nature Cure Cook Book And ABC Of Natural Dietetics is a valuable resource for anyone interested in natural and healthy eating.
